| Due to their high toxicity,bioaccumulation and non-biodegradability,heavy metals pose a serious threat to living organisms and ecosystems.Therefore,the analysis of heavy metal ions in drinking water and environmental water is very important for human health and environmental monitoring.Compared with other methods,electrochemical analysis technology has the advantages of low cost,small equipment,simple operation,time saving,and low detection limit.The miniaturization,high sensitivity,and satisfactory reliability of electrochemical sensors have always been the focus of the field of electrochemical analysis.In view of this,this article uses conductive polymers and nanomaterials as the substrate,combined with the method of in-situ electrodeposition of bismuth film to construct the first electrochemical sensor.Then,the second type of electrochemical sensor was constructed using the method of ex-situ electrodeposition of bismuth film.Research on heavy metal ion sensors based on nanomaterials and bismuth has been carried out.The work content of this article mainly includes the following four parts:(1)Firstly,the AuNPs/PANI composite material was loaded on a screen-printed gold electrode(SPAuE),and the results of scanning electron microscopy and X-ray diffraction characterization showed that the prepared AuNPs/PANI/SPAuE electrodes with reticulated fiber-like PANI and well-dispersed AuNPs were successfully prepared.Then,the in-situ Bi FE and AuNPs/PANI/SPAuE electrodes are combined to construct an ultra-sensitive Bi@AuNPs/PANI/SPAuE electrochemical sensor.(2)The influence of the electrodeposition potential of bismuth in 0.2 M bismuth bath on the morphology of the bismuth film and the influence of the electrodeposition potential and the electrodeposition time on the electrochemical performance are explored.The best bismuth electrodeposition conditions are determined through SEM,XRD characterization and electrochemical testing,successfully constructed Bi/SPAuE-0.08V sensor with high performance and high reliability.(3)The sensing research and performance research of the constructed Bi@AuNPs/PANI/SPAuE sensor were studied by square wave anodic stripping voltammetry(SWASV).The results show that Bi@AuNPs/PANI/SPAuE can simultaneously detect the three heavy metal ions(Cu(II),Pb(II)and Cd(II)),and obtains good linearity in the concentration range of 0~200μg L-1(R2>0.99),the detection limits were 0.13μg L-1,0.06μg L-1 and 0.09μg L-1,respectively.In addition,the anti-interference,repeatability,reproducibility and stability of the constructed electrode were discussed in detail,and the reliability of the proposed method was verified.(4)The sensing research and performance research of the prepared Bi/SPAuE-0.08Vsensor were studied by SWASV.The results show that the sensor has excellent electrocatalytic ability for Pb(II),Cd(II)and Zn(II),and has a wide linear range(1~120μg L-1).The detection limits were 0.04μg L-1,0.02μg L-1 and 0.05μg L-1(S/N=3),respectively.In addition,the prepared sensor shows satisfactory anti-interference ability,repeatability,reproducibility and stability.At the same time,the applicability of the proposed method is verified by detecting heavy metal ions in actual samples,so this type of sensor is expected to find practicality in portable heavy metal detection applications. |
